Claims that CDC’s PCR test can’t tell COVID-19 from flu are wrong
We wanted to know whether there was any truth to the idea that the CDC was removing its test because it is faulty and cannot tell one virus from another. So we consulted several laboratory testing experts. This is a Kaiser Health News and Politifact Healthcheck.
